ORDINANCE NUMBER 89-9344
AN ORDINANCE PROVIDING FOR THE VACATION OF A PORTION OF
A PUBLIC ALLEY IN HANLY'S ADDITION.
BE IT ORDAINED by the Governing Body of the City of Salina,
Kansas:
Section 1. That a portion of a public alley in Hanly's Addition in the
City of Salina, Saline County, Kansas, more particularly described as follows:
A tract of land 25' x 35' adjacent to the east side of Lot 5,
Hanly's Addition
and
A tract of land 10' x 35' adjacent to the east side of Lot 6,
Hanly's Addition
be and the same is hereby vacated; provided, however, the City retains the
vacated portion of the alley as a utility easement.
Section 2. That the vacated portion of alley adjacent to the east side
of Lot 5 shall revert to Lot 5 and the vacated portion of alley adjacent to the
east side of Lot 6 shall revert to Lot 6 vacated by this ordinance, shall revert
to the adjacent property owners in accordance with K.S.A. 13-443.
Section 3. That this ordinance shall be in full force and effect from
and after its adoption and publication once in the official city newspaper.
